香港VPS如何通過(guò)DNS切換實(shí)現(xiàn)高可用性
香港VPS是目前很多企業(yè)、機(jī)構(gòu)在香港地區(qū)選擇的一種云計(jì)算服務(wù),它可以提供豐富的資源和良好的性能,同時(shí)也是遠(yuǎn)程辦公的理想之選。但是,由于網(wǎng)絡(luò)環(huán)境的復(fù)雜性和不確定性,出現(xiàn)問(wèn)題的可能性是存在的。為了保證系統(tǒng)的高可用性,我們需要采用一種有效的方法,即通過(guò)DNS切換來(lái)實(shí)現(xiàn)。
DNS切換,顧名思義,就是通過(guò)切換DNS記錄,將用戶的請(qǐng)求轉(zhuǎn)發(fā)到備用服務(wù)器上,保證系統(tǒng)的穩(wěn)定性和高可用性。具體實(shí)現(xiàn)過(guò)程如下:
1.選擇好備用服務(wù)器
首先需要選擇好備用服務(wù)器,這個(gè)備用服務(wù)器可以是地理位置不同的一臺(tái)VPS或者CDN服務(wù)商提供的節(jié)點(diǎn),這樣可以在遇到故障時(shí)及時(shí)切換,同時(shí)保證用戶的請(qǐng)求能夠被轉(zhuǎn)發(fā)到可用的服務(wù)器上。
2.配置好DNS解析記錄
在配置DNS解析記錄時(shí),需要將域名解析到主服務(wù)器的IP地址上和備用服務(wù)器的IP地址上,而記錄的優(yōu)先級(jí)需要設(shè)置為備用服務(wù)器的優(yōu)先級(jí)高于主服務(wù)器,這樣當(dāng)主服務(wù)器出現(xiàn)問(wèn)題時(shí),DNS服務(wù)器就會(huì)將請(qǐng)求轉(zhuǎn)發(fā)到備用服務(wù)器上。
3.實(shí)時(shí)檢測(cè)主服務(wù)器的狀態(tài)
在實(shí)際應(yīng)用中,我們需要使用一些工具來(lái)實(shí)時(shí)地檢測(cè)主服務(wù)器的狀態(tài),這樣可以及時(shí)發(fā)現(xiàn)問(wèn)題并采取相應(yīng)的應(yīng)對(duì)措施??捎玫墓ぞ哂蠵ing、Traceroute、Curl等,這些工具能夠提供主服務(wù)器和備用服務(wù)器的網(wǎng)絡(luò)狀態(tài)信息,包括響應(yīng)時(shí)間、傳輸速度、丟包率等等。
4.實(shí)現(xiàn)DNS切換
當(dāng)主服務(wù)器出現(xiàn)故障時(shí),需要及時(shí)地實(shí)現(xiàn)DNS切換,將請(qǐng)求轉(zhuǎn)發(fā)到備用服務(wù)器上,而當(dāng)主服務(wù)器恢復(fù)正常時(shí),也需要及時(shí)地將請(qǐng)求重新轉(zhuǎn)發(fā)到主服務(wù)器上。在實(shí)際操作過(guò)程中,可以使用CRON定時(shí)任務(wù)和Shell腳本來(lái)實(shí)現(xiàn)DNS記錄的動(dòng)態(tài)切換。
綜上所述,通過(guò)DNS切換可以幫助我們實(shí)現(xiàn)香港VPS的高可用性,提高系統(tǒng)的穩(wěn)定性和可靠性。在實(shí)際應(yīng)用中,需要選擇好備用服務(wù)器、配置DNS記錄、實(shí)時(shí)檢測(cè)主服務(wù)器的狀態(tài)、實(shí)現(xiàn)DNS切換等,這些步驟需要綜合考慮,適合自己的才是最好的。